价值348元的Vue2.0+Node.js+MongoDB全栈打造商城系统

2018年6月7日00:43:29 发表评论

视频介绍

  • 用Vue.js、Node.js、ES6等热门前端技术结合MongoDB,完成前后端开发,让你顺畅的从前端晋级到全栈,让你的职业道路更加宽广,让你的未来发展有更多可能

课程大纲

  • 第1章 课程介绍 简单回顾前端近几年的框架模式,了解不同时期下的框架特点。其次介绍Vue框架的背景和核心思想,以及同其它MV*框架的对比。
    • 1-1 课程-导学
    • 1-2 前端框架回顾
    • 1-3 vue概况以及核心思想
    • 1-4 vue框架优缺点对比
  • 第2章 Vue基础 从0到1,如何搭建一个简单的Vue项目;本章节主要讲解Node和Npm环境的搭建,其次介绍vue-cli脚手架的使用,以及通过详细拆解介绍脚手架生成的配置文件信息,最后给大家介绍了Vue涵盖的基础语法。
    • 2-1 nodejs和npm的安装和环境搭建
    • 2-2 vue环境搭建以及vue-cli使用
    • 2-3 vue配置(上)
    • 2-4 vue配置(下)
    • 2-5 vue基础语法
  • 第3章 Vue-router 主要介绍4种路由的使用方式,主要包括动态路由、嵌套路由、编程式路由以及命名路由。
    • 3-1 路由基础介绍
    • 3-2 动态路由匹配
    • 3-3 嵌套路由
    • 3-4 编程式路由
    • 3-5 命名路由和命名视图
  • 第4章 Vue-resource/Axios 主要介绍异步请求插件,对Vue Resource以及Axios等两种主流插件进行讲解,主要的功能包括GET、POST、JSONP、全局拦截器(interceptors)、全局路径(root)等知识点。
    • 4-1 Vue-Resource使用(上)
    • 4-2 Vue-Resource使用(下)
    • 4-3 axios基础介绍
  • 第5章 ES6常用语法 介绍当下比较热门而且未来非常重要的一项新技术标准ES6。会根据目前项目所用到的常用语法进行讲解,主要以满足大众项目为主,同时也会讲解AMD、CMD、CommonJS和ES6差异,对项目的模块化会有更深的理解。
    • 5-1 ES6简介
    • 5-2 ES6常用命令
    • 5-3 拓展参数讲解
    • 5-4 Promise讲解
    • 5-5 ES6模块化开发讲解
    • 5-6 AMD、CMD、CommonJS和ES6差异
  • 第6章 商品列表模块实现 讲解商品列表的整体布局和组件拆分,根据mock数据实现商品列表数据渲染功能,最后给大家介绍图片懒加载插件以及价格过滤。
    • 6-1 商品列表组件拆分
    • 6-2 商品列表数据渲染实现
    • 6-3 实现图片懒加载
  • 第7章 Node.js基础 主要讲解Node的基础编程以及如何使用Express框架构建Node项目
    • 7-1 Linux环境下配置Node环境
    • 7-2 创建http Server容器
    • 7-3 通过node加载静态页面
    • 7-4 搭建基于Express框架的运行环境
  • 第8章 MongoDB介绍 介绍MongoDB在windows平台和Linux平台分别是如何进行安装和部署的,讲解MongoDB的基础语法。
    • 8-1 window平台下MongoDB的安装和环境搭建
    • 8-2 Linux平台下安装配置MongoDB
    • 8-3 给MongoDB创建用户
    • 8-4 MongoDB基本语法
    • 8-5 表数据设计和插入
  • 第9章 基于Node.js开发商品列表接口 基于Node.js来开发整个商品列表的后台功能,包括商品分页、商品价格过滤、商品排序、加入购物车、登录判断等核心功能。
    • 9-1 Node的启动和调试方式
    • 9-2 基于Express实现商品列表查询接口
    • 9-3 商品列表分页和排序功能实现(上)
    • 9-4 商品列表分页和排序功能实现(下)
    • 9-5 价格过滤功能实现
    • 9-6 加入购物车功能实现
  • 第10章 登录模块实现 主要介绍全站的登录、登出以及全局的模态框组件的开发。
    • 10-1 登录功能实现
    • 10-2 登出功能实现
    • 10-3 登录拦截
    • 10-4 全局模态框组件实现
  • 第11章 购物车模块实现 讲解购物车页面的整体功能实现。包括了购物车列表功能的前后端实现、购物车删除和修改的前后端实现以及购物车全选、金额的实时计算前后端实现。
    • 11-1 购物车列表功能实现
    • 11-2 商品删除功能实现
    • 11-3 商品修改功能实现
    • 11-4 购物车全选和商品实时计算功能实现
  • 第12章 地址模块实现 讲解地址页面整体功能实现。包括了地址列表功能前后端实现、地址删除前后端实现以及地址切换、设置默认、展开收缩等前后端功能实现。
    • 12-1 地址列表渲染实现 (上)
    • 12-2 地址列表渲染功能实现(下)
    • 12-3 地址列表切换和展开功能实现
    • 12-4 地址设置默认功能实现
    • 12-5 地址删除功能实现
  • 第13章 订单确认模块实现 讲解订单确认页面的整体功能实现。主要包括订单列表前后端实现以及创建订单等前后端功能实现。
    • 13-1 订单确认列表渲染功能实现
    • 13-2 创建订单功能实现
  • 第14章 订单成功模块实现 讲解如何根据订单Id来实现订单成功信息的展示。
    • 14-1 订单成功页面功能实现
  • 第15章 基于Vuex改造登录和购物车数量功能 讲解Vuex如何在项目当中进行运用,同时结合登录和购物车功能,进行状态集成。
    • 15-1 Vuex基本介绍
    • 15-2 Vuex的语法讲解
    • 15-3 通过Vuex实现登录和购物车数量(上)
    • 15-4 通过Vuex实现登录和购物车数量(下)
  • 第16章 Webpack使用 介绍Webpack如何进行单页面和多页面项目的构建,以及Webpack最常用的插件和知识点讲解。
    • 16-1 webpack基础介绍
    • 16-2 插件静态部分实现
    • 16-3 插件功能实现
    • 16-4 webpack打包功能实现(上)
    • 16-5 webpack打包功能实现(下)
    • 16-6 npm插件发布
    • 16-7 webpack多页面构建(上)
    • 16-8 webpack多页面构建(下)
    • 16-9 webpack多页面构建-第三方库
    • 16-10 webpack多页面构建-抽取公共模块
  • 第17章 线上部署 讲解如何将一个Vue和Node的前后端分离项目进行线上部署(真实的服务器,基于Linux),同时包括MongoDB的配置和启动以及Node项目的后台进程启动、日志查看、状态监控等一系列操作。
    • 17-1 线上部署(上)
    • 17-2 线上部署(中)
    • 17-3 线上部署(下)
  • 第18章 课程总结 主要跟大家一起回顾本次实战课所讲解的框架语法、解决什么样的问题,如何进行项目调试以及大家学完后所能够掌握和学到的知识点。
    • 18-1 课程总结
  • 第19章 针对第六章和第八章大家提出的问题,补充视频 针对大家提出的问题,补充视频
    • 19-1 第六章 修复vue-cli工具不生成dev-server.js文件问题
    • 19-2 第八章 mongodb环境变量配置和mongo版本冲突问题

赠送多终端加速播放软件(PC/Android/IOS)

试听地址

资源大小

  • 9.97G

加速播放方法

  • 使用赠送的加速播放软件即可1到2.5倍速度播放本视频教程,加快学习速度

视频截图

 

资源下载

隐藏内容:******,购买后可见!

下载价格:34.8 元

您需要先后,才能购买资源

如发现资源链接失效,请留言或与站长联系。 联系QQ:305646985 微信:fengyun88996

  • 扫一扫加我的微信
  • weinxin
  • 扫一扫关注公众号
  • weinxin

发表评论

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: